The 4568 postcode, which includes Pomona, Federal and Pinbarren, has 1,484 households. Of these, 1,220 homes — or 82.2% — have installed rooftop solar panels, reflecting the community's growing move toward renewable energy. With more Pomona residents looking to reduce their reliance on the electricity grid, many are now turning to solar battery storage as the next step. Solar batteries help homeowners lower energy bills, increase energy independence, and improve long-term sustainability.
According to daily average sunshine data from the nearest weather station at Pomona Post Office, households in this community receive approximately 5.1 kWh of sunlight per day. Across 4568, rooftop solar systems collectively generate approximately 10,940,000 kWh of clean energy each year, based on an average system size of 5.6 kW. At current electricity rates, that's equivalent to around $3,282,000 of clean energy at grid electricity costs annually.
Solar Battery energy storage is growing just as rapidly, with 37 battery systems now installed across 4568. Together, these systems provide 459 kWh of stored energy capacity, with the average household storing around 12.4 kWh. This means local solar households can typically power their homes for 5.0 hours each night using clean energy they generated themselves during the day.

Here are some average annual bill savings for Pomona homes, depending on battery size:
• 6–7 kWh battery: $1,000–$1,400/year • 10–13.5 kWh battery: $1,400–$2,400/year • 15–20 kWh battery: $2,000–$3,000+/year

Battery storage and Virtual Power Plants (VPPs) are hot topics in Pomona, QLD. With new incentives like the Australian Federal Government Solar Battery Rebate—available to eligible Pomona homeowners—the upfront cost of installing solar batteries is more manageable than ever. Discounts can cover up to 30% of your battery cost, and a typical 11.5–13.5 kWh system could see $3,400–$4,000 knocked off your installation price. These rebates, combined with VPP participation (where your battery helps support the grid and earns you credits), can halve the payback period to as little as 3–4 years, depending on your energy use.
